From mboxrd@z Thu Jan 1 00:00:00 1970 From: Paul Durrant Subject: Re: [Qemu-devel] [PATCH] Remove hardcoded xen-platform device initialization Date: Wed, 19 Jun 2013 09:11:28 +0000 Message-ID: <9AAE0902D5BC7E449B7C8E4E778ABCD004B596__6189.4059683711$1371633195$gmane$org@LONPEX01CL01.citrite.net> References: <1371117054-5694-1-git-send-email-paul.durrant@citrix.com> <1371145442.6955.64.camel@zakaz.uk.xensource.com> <51BA0943.7050705@redhat.com> <9AAE0902D5BC7E449B7C8E4E778ABCD00394C5@LONPEX01CL01.citrite.net> <9AAE0902D5BC7E449B7C8E4E778ABCD0039637@LONPEX01CL01.citrite.net> <51BB1FB4.1030006@redhat.com> <9AAE0902D5BC7E449B7C8E4E778ABCD0039B3F@LONPEX01CL01.citrite.net> <51BB2F73.70902@redhat.com> <9AAE0902D5BC7E449B7C8E4E778ABCD0039C9E@LONPEX01CL01.citrite.net> <51C0B119.8070704@redhat.com> <51C0D352.7070701@suse.de> <1371630543.22783.66.camel@zakaz.uk.xensource.com> <51C16EB5.9060804@redhat.com> <1371632169.22783.81.camel@zakaz.uk.xensource.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: In-Reply-To: <1371632169.22783.81.camel@zakaz.uk.xensource.com> Content-Language: en-US List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Sender: xen-devel-bounces@lists.xen.org Errors-To: xen-devel-bounces@lists.xen.org To: Ian Campbell , Paolo Bonzini Cc: "qemu-devel@nongnu.org" , "xen-devel@lists.xen.org" , =?utf-8?B?QW5kcmVhcyBGw6RyYmVy?= , Stefano Stabellini List-Id: xen-devel@lists.xenproject.org PiAtLS0tLU9yaWdpbmFsIE1lc3NhZ2UtLS0tLQ0KPiBGcm9tOiBJYW4gQ2FtcGJlbGwNCj4gU2Vu dDogMTkgSnVuZSAyMDEzIDA5OjU2DQo+IFRvOiBQYW9sbyBCb256aW5pDQo+IENjOiBBbmRyZWFz IEbDpHJiZXI7IFN0ZWZhbm8gU3RhYmVsbGluaTsgUGF1bCBEdXJyYW50OyB4ZW4tDQo+IGRldmVs QGxpc3RzLnhlbi5vcmc7IHFlbXUtZGV2ZWxAbm9uZ251Lm9yZw0KPiBTdWJqZWN0OiBSZTogW1Fl bXUtZGV2ZWxdIFtYZW4tZGV2ZWxdIFtQQVRDSF0gUmVtb3ZlIGhhcmRjb2RlZCB4ZW4tDQo+IHBs YXRmb3JtIGRldmljZSBpbml0aWFsaXphdGlvbg0KPiANCj4gT24gV2VkLCAyMDEzLTA2LTE5IGF0 IDEwOjQxICswMjAwLCBQYW9sbyBCb256aW5pIHdyb3RlOg0KPiA+IElsIDE5LzA2LzIwMTMgMTA6 MjksIElhbiBDYW1wYmVsbCBoYSBzY3JpdHRvOg0KPiA+ID4+ID4gWW91IGNvdWxkIGNoZWNrIGZv ciBleGlzdGVuY2Ugb2YgdGhlIHBjLWk0NDBmeC0xLjYgbWFjaGluZSBhbmQgaW5mZXINCj4gPiA+ PiA+IHRoYXQgaXQgaXMgYXQgbGVhc3QgdjEuNiAobWlnaHQgYnJlYWsgaW4gc29tZSBkaXN0YW50 IGZ1dHVyZSBvZiBjb3Vyc2UNCj4gPiA+PiA+IGFuZCBmb3IgY3VycmVudCBnaXQgY29tbWl0cyB1 bnRpbCB5b3VyIGNoYW5nZXMgZ2V0IG1lcmdlZCkuDQo+ID4gPiBBY3R1YWxseSwgdGhpcyByYWlz ZXMgYW4gaW50ZXJlc3RpbmcgcG9pbnQuIEFJVUkgInBjIiBpcyBzaW1wbHkgYW5kDQo+ID4gPiBh bGlhcyBmb3IgdGhlIG1vc3QgcmVjZW50ICJwYy1YLlkiIGFuZCAicGMtWC5ZIiBpcyBwcmVzZW50 IHRvIGFsbG93IGZvcg0KPiA+ID4gcWVtdSAidXBncmFkaW5nIiB0aGUgc2V0IG9mIGVtdWxhdGVk IGhhcmR3YXJlLCBhcyBpbiBpdCByZXByZXNlbnRzDQo+ID4gPiBjaGFuZ2luZyB0aGUgc2V0IG9m IGVtdWxhdGVkIHBlcmlwaGVyYWxzLCBub3QganVzdCBmaXhpbmcgYnVncyBpbiB0aGUNCj4gPiA+ IGVtdWxhdGlvbiBldGMsIGlzIHRoYXQgcmlnaHQ/DQo+ID4NCj4gPiBVc3VhbGx5IGl0IHJlcHJl c2VudHMgYWRkaW5nIF9mZWF0dXJlc18gdG8gdGhlIGVtdWxhdGlvbi4gIFRoZXJlIGFyZQ0KPiA+ IHNvbWUgY2FzZXMgd2hlcmUgdGhlIHNldCBvZiBlbXVsYXRlZCBwZXJpcGhlcmFscyBjaGFuZ2Ug KGUuZy4gcHZwYW5pYw0KPiA+IGFkZGVkIGluIDEuNSksIGJ1dCBpdCdzIHRoZSBleGNlcHRpb24g cmF0aGVyIHRoYW4gdGhlIHJ1bGUuICBUaGVyZSBhcmUNCj4gPiBhbHNvIHNvbWUgY2FzZXMgb2Yg YnVnLWNvbXBhdGliaWxpdHksIGJ1dCBhZ2FpbiB0aGV5J3JlIG5vdCB0aGUgbW9zdA0KPiA+IGNv bW1vbiB1c2Ugb2YgdmVyc2lvbmVkIG1hY2hpbmUgdHlwZXMuDQo+ID4NCj4gPiBZb3UgZG8gbm90 IGtub3cgaG93IG9sZGVyIGd1ZXN0cyByZWFjdCB0byB0aG9zZSBuZXcgZmVhdHVyZXMsIGFuZCB5 b3UNCj4gPiB3YW50IHRvIHByZXZlbnQgbW92aW5nIGd1ZXN0cyB0byBvbGRlciB2ZXJzaW9ucyB0 aGF0IGxhY2sgc29tZSBmZWF0dXJlcy4NCj4gPiAgRm9yIHRoZXNlIHJlYXNvbnMsIGxpYnZpcnQg YWx3YXlzIHN0aWNrcyB0byB0aGUgYWxpYXMgdGFyZ2V0IHRoYXQgd2FzDQo+ID4gZm91bmQgYXQg Y3JlYXRpb24gdGltZS4NCj4gDQo+IEkgaGFkIGEgZ3JlcCBhcm91bmQgbGlidmlydCB3b25kZXJp bmcgaG93IGl0IGhhbmRsZWQgdGhpcyBhbmQgZGlkbid0DQo+IGZpbmQgaXQuIFRoZSBhcHByb2Fj aCB5b3UgZGVzY3JpYmUgbWFrZXMgcGVyZmVjdCBzZW5zZSB3aGVuIHlvdSBoYXZlIGENCj4gcGVy c2lzdGVudCBjb25maWcuIFRoZSBjYXNlIHdpdGggeGwgaXMgbW9yZSBsaWtlIHlvdXIgZXhhbXBs ZSA1Og0KPiANCj4gPiBFeGFtcGxlIDU6IHlvdSB1c2UgInZpcnNoIGNyZWF0ZSIgdG8gc3RhcnQg YSBWTSBiYXNlZCBvbiBhbiBYTUwgZmlsZSwNCj4gPiByYXRoZXIgdGhhbiAidmlyc2ggZGVmaW5l Iisidmlyc2ggc3RhcnQiIGFzIGluIGV4YW1wbGVzIDEtMi4gIFlvdSBsb3NlDQo+ID4gYW55IGd1 YXJhbnRlZSB0aGF0IGhhcmR3YXJlIGRvZXMgbm90IGNoYW5nZS4gIE5vdCBmcm93bmVkIHVwb24g YXMgbXVjaA0KPiA+IGFzIGV4YW1wbGUgNCwgc2luY2UgdGhlIFZNIGlzIHN1cHBvc2VkIHRvIGJl IHRyYW5zaWVudC4NCj4gDQo+IEZvciBzb21ldGhpbmcgbGlrZSB4YXBpIHdlJ2QgbGlrZWx5IHdh bnQgdG8gc3VwcG9ydCBzb21lIHNvcnQgb2YgbW9kZWwNCj4gc2ltaWxhciB0byBsaWJ2aXJ0LCBz byB3aGF0ZXZlciB3ZSBkbyBhdCB0aGUgbGlieGwgbGF5ZXIgbmVlZHMgdG8NCj4gY29uc2lkZXIg Ym90aCBhcHByb2FjaGVzLg0KPiANCj4gPiBJdCB3b3VsZCByZXF1aXJlIHR3byBRRU1VIGludm9j YXRpb25zIHBlciAieGwgY3JlYXRlIi4gIEhvd2V2ZXIsIG1vc3Qgb2YNCj4gPiB0aGUgc3RhcnR1 cCB0aW1lIG9mIFFFTVUgaXMgbG9hZGluZyBkeW5hbWljIGxpYnJhcmllcy4gIEEgZ29vZCBkZWFs IG9mDQo+ID4gdGhhdCB0aW1lIGFtb3J0aXplcyB3ZWxsIG92ZXIgdHdvIGludm9jYXRpb25zIG9m IFFFTVUuDQo+IA0KPiBOb3QgdG8gbWVudGlvbiB0aGF0IG9uIGEgc3lzdGVtIGFscmVhZHkgcnVu bmluZyBhIGRvbWFpbiBvciB0d28gdGhlcmUgaXMNCj4gYSBnb29kIGNoYW5jZSB0aGF0IGF0IGxl YXN0IHRoZSByZWxldmFudCBiaXRzIG9mIFFFTVUgYXJlIGFscmVhZHkgaW4NCj4gUkFNLg0KPiAN Cj4gSW4gZmFjdCwgSSB3b25kZXIgaWYgd2UgY291bGQganVzdCBxdWVyeSB0aGUgcWVtdSB3aGlj aCBpcyBydW5uaW5nIHRvDQo+IHByb3ZpZGUgZG9tMCBpdHNlbGYgd2l0aCBxZGlzayBzZXJ2aWNl cywgYXQgbGVhc3QgaW4gdGhlIGNhc2Ugd2hlcmUgdGhlDQo+IGd1ZXN0IGlzIGNvbmZpZ3VyZWQg dG8gdXNlIHRoZSBzYW1lIHZlcnNpb24gb2YgcWVtdS4NCj4gDQoNCi4uLmluIHdoaWNoIGNhc2Ug Y2FuIHdlIGFncmVlIHRvIGFjY2VwdCBhbiB1bmRvY3VtZW50ZWQgb3ZlcnJpZGUgYWJpbGl0eSBp biB0aGUgY2ZnIGZpbGUuIElmIHdlJ3JlIGdvaW5nIHRvIGludHJvZHVjZSBzb21lIGZvcm0gb2Yg YXV0by1zZWxlY3Rpb24gdGhlbiB3ZSBzaG91bGQgYXQgbGVhc3QgYWxsb3cgZGV2ZWxvcGVycyB0 byBieXBhc3MgaXQgaWYgdGhleSBuZWVkIHRvLiBJJ20gaGFwcHkgdG8gZ2V0IHJpZCB0aGUgdGhl IGVudW1lcmF0aW9uLCBhbmQgZ28gZm9yIGEgZnJlZWZvcm0gc3RyaW5nIHdoaWNoIGdldHMgcGFz c2VkIGFzIHRoZSAtbWFjaGluZSBvcHR2YWwgaWYgaXQncyBzcGVjaWZpZWQuDQoNCiAgUGF1bA0K X19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KWGVuLWRldmVs IG1haWxpbmcgbGlzdApYZW4tZGV2ZWxAbGlzdHMueGVuLm9yZwpodHRwOi8vbGlzdHMueGVuLm9y Zy94ZW4tZGV2ZWwK